Output 265948a8ef715630d4acaed517b266dc15b140a2db1eab8fda51a0c7ed44bfb0:0

value
16379703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ef32095083a171a742c219789dd5f34a51325ad OP_EQUAL
address
3BofWRZSAuGTKdQKR6x976hbtSRYYmBJyx
transaction
265948a8ef715630d4acaed517b266dc15b140a2db1eab8fda51a0c7ed44bfb0
spent
true